8,705,764 is a composite number, even.
8,705,764 (eight million seven hundred five thousand seven hundred sixty-four) is an even 7-digit number. It is a composite number with 12 divisors, and factors as 2² × 1,031 × 2,111. Written other ways, in hexadecimal, 0x84D6E4.
